Air Fryer Steak Bites with Garlic Butter

Tender, juicy steak bites kissed by a fragrant garlic butter for a fuss-free appetizer or main that'll have everyone coming back for more.

Steps

  1. 1 Pat steak bites dry with paper towels and toss with olive oil, salt, and pepper.
  2. 2 Preheat air fryer to 400°F.
  3. 3 Arrange steak bites in a single layer in the air fryer basket.
  4. 4 Cook for 6-8 minutes, shaking basket halfway through, until steak is cooked to your liking.
  5. 5 While steak cooks, melt butter in a small saucepan over medium heat. Add minced garlic and cook until fragrant, about 1 minute.
  6. 6 Remove steak bites from air fryer and toss immediately with garlic butter.
  7. 7 Garnish with chopped parsley before serving.

Storage

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. Reheat gently in a skillet over low heat.

Freezing: These steak bites can be frozen for up to 2 months. Thaw in the fridge overnight before reheating.
